About Ohlone College
Ohlone College is one of 109 community colleges in the State of California, which offer the associate degree or the first two years of study toward a bachelor’s degree. Many students then transfer to complete their four-year degree at a California State University, the University of California or private universities.

Ohlone College is an accredited college, accredited by the Western Association of Schools and Colleges. Ohlone College is also authorized by the Bureau of Citizenship and Immigration Services to enroll non-immigrant students.
Located on a 534-acre hillside site above the northern reaches of Silicon Valley and the southern border of San Francisco Bay, Ohlone’s main campus is removed from industrial areas – but still convenient to food and retail services, residential areas, and major transportation corridors.
With 300 acres reserved for open space, the campus offers a peaceful and aesthetically pleasing learning environment. Natural features – black oak, chaparral, and seasonal streams – dominate the landscape and welcome wildlife along with academic life. Human-made structures are modeled on the early California missions, with red-tiled roofs, adobe-like walls, and numerous open walkways. Designed to compliment the hillside surroundings and to make getting around easy, campus buildings are arranged in clusters. At the center is the nine-building Academic Village, composed of classroom buildings dedicated to music, chemistry, computer studies, physics, art, business administration, allied health, and biology; two fully equipped lecture halls; the Hochler Student Center; Epler Gymnasium; and an Olympic size swimming pool.
Ward Blanchard Center, at the core of the Academic Village, houses the Learning Resources Center (the library). Here also are Admissions and Records, Counseling, Student Services, Administrative Services, Human Resources, the Transfer and Career Center, and the Tutorial Center.
Surrounding this center cluster are other College facilities, including the Gary Soren Smith Center for Fine and Performing Arts, the Morris and Alvirda Hyman Center for Business and Technology, the Early Childhood Studies Lab, Gallaudet University Regional Center, the Student Health Center, other faculty and business offices, and the athletic fields and facilities.
